How they compare

Djibouti currently reports 16,972 against 16,719 in Fiji, a difference of 253.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Fiji ahead.

Globally, Djibouti ranks 176th and Fiji ranks 177th of 206 countries.

Fixed broadband subscriptions refers to fixed subscriptions to high-speed access to the public Internet (a TCP/IP connection), at downstream speeds equal to, or greater than, 256 kbit/s. This includes cable modem, DSL, fiber-to-the-home/building, other fixed (wired)-broadband subscriptions, satellite broadband and terrestrial fixed wireless broadband. This total is measured irrespective of the method of payment. It excludes subscriptions that have access to data communications (including the Internet) via mobile-cellular networks. It should include fixed WiMAX and any other fixed wireless technologies. It includes both residential subscriptions and subscriptions for organizations.
